
The Apollo Clariflocculator is a high-performance, compact unit combining the processes of flocculation and clarification in a single tank, specifically designed for raw water treatment in water treatment plants. It efficiently removes suspended solids, turbidity, and colloidal particles by combining chemical coagulation/flocculation with gravity sedimentation.
This integrated system minimizes plant footprint, reduces capital and operational costs, and enhances the overall quality of treated water before filtration.
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Design Capacity | 5 to 200 MLD (customized as per project) |
| Tank Configuration | Circular (preferred) or Rectangular |
| Tank Material | Reinforced Concrete / Mild Steel (MS) / Stainless Steel (SS304/SS316L) |
| Flocculation System | Mechanical slow-speed mixers or hydraulic baffles |
| Mixer Speed | 5 to 15 RPM (adjustable) |
| Retention Time | 20 to 45 minutes (adjusted based on raw water quality) |
| Overflow Rate | 1.0 to 2.0 m³/m²/hr |
| Sludge Removal System | Mechanical scraper arms with central or peripheral sludge hopper |
| Influent Distribution | Central feed well for uniform flow distribution |
| Weir Type | Peripheral V-notch or adjustable flat weirs |
| Sludge Concentration | Up to 4–6% solids concentration after thickening |
| Tank Depth | Typically 3.5 to 5 meters |
| Power Supply | 415V, 3 Phase, 50/60 Hz |
